ServiceTitan is broadly acknowledged for its holistic approach to FSM, making it a strong contender for larger HVAC enterprises. The software stands out for optimizing dispatching and customer experience management, offering features that enable precise tracking of marketing ROI and staff performance. Its mobile app arms technicians with selling tools, aiding to grow average invoices during service calls. Though it is a potent solution with deep reporting capabilities, ServiceTitan is frequently tailored for growing businesses aiming to scale operations using analytics-based decision-making and extensive automation of administrative work.
Housecall Pro is a preferred option for small and mid-sized HVAC companies due to its incredibly easy-to-use interface and fast onboarding. The platform prioritizes simplifying the core aspects of service management, such as online booking, smart scheduling, and dispatching. It offers capabilities such as SMS alerts to notify clients of technician arrival times, which significantly improves the client experience. Moreover, Housecall Pro offers robust marketing tools to drive repeat business. Its competitive pricing and active user base make it an accessible entry point for service providers moving from manual methods to digital management.
Jobber offers a comprehensive platform engineered to help HVAC contractors manage their operations and receive payments quicker. Known for its intuitive layout and simplicity, Jobber enables efficient dispatching and scheduling, making sure that techs know exactly where they need to be and what tasks are required. The application excels in its customer interaction tools, featuring a customer portal where clients can accept estimates, pay invoices, and request work online. With strong mobile features, Jobber ensures that technicians have access to job details and history while on-site, enabling seamless daily operations and professional customer interactions.
FieldEdge serves as a focused field service management platform linking back-office teams with field technicians in real-time. It is widely recognized for its strong financial sync and customer history tracking, offering technicians a full picture of the systems they are maintaining prior to arrival. The advanced dispatch board allows managers allocate the best technician based on expertise and proximity, optimizing travel time. FieldEdge aims to streamline the entire job workflow from the initial call to the payment collection, enabling HVAC contractors lower operational costs and boost turnaround times for emergency repairs.
ServiceTrade sets itself apart by catering to commercial HVAC contractors rather than residential companies. Its platform is built to handle intricate service agreements, planned maintenance, and equipment monitoring for commercial properties. The software prioritizes digital customer service, enabling techs to send rich media reports with photos and videos to facility managers to validate repairs. ServiceTrade’s scheduling tools manages recurring services efficiently, supporting regulatory standards and long-term asset health. For companies prioritizing B2B agreements and commercial equipment upkeep, ServiceTrade provides a workflow tailored explicitly to those requiring detailed documentation and communication.
Workyard places a strong emphasis on crew management and precise timekeeping, tackling a significant labor cost issues in the HVAC sector. Its solution offers precise GPS tracking which automatically records site entry and exit times, generating accurate time records that cut down hours of payroll administration. The easy-to-use scheduler is seamlessly connected with team location info, enabling managers to make informed decisions using real-time insights. Workyard is an excellent choice for businesses who prioritize labor efficiency and profitability tracking, ensuring that every hour paid is accounted for on the job.
ThermoGrid delivers a web-based system built by contractors for contractors, highlighting workflow logic that boosts profitability per job. The system includes specialized tools like tiered pricing presentation tools which assist techs close sales on-site. ThermoGrid also offers robust training materials and support to ensure staff leverage the system effectively. Its dispatch and reporting features are extremely flexible, allowing business owners to adapt the software to their unique business needs. This focus on sales performance and workflow efficiency makes ThermoGrid as a valuable asset for HVAC companies seeking to boost revenue.
Service Fusion delivers an all-in-one field service management platform with a specialty in fleet tracking and route planning. By integrating GPS tracking directly into the dispatch board, dispatchers can view the real-time location of their whole fleet, reducing fuel expenses and travel time. The platform handles a wide range of administrative tasks, including estimates, work orders, and inventory management. Service Fusion helps HVAC companies to operate a paperless office while maintaining tight control over their field teams, making it suitable for companies that handle a large number of vehicles and field technicians.
Synchroteam provides an adaptable and budget-friendly platform for handling field staff, leveraging an intuitive drag-and-drop dispatch interface to streamline job assignments. The system permits extensive configuration of work reports and forms, ensuring that field staff collect all essential details during job visits. Synchroteam’s mobile application is robust, offering offline capabilities so work can continue even without a signal. Featuring built-in stock control and billing, it delivers an all-in-one solution that empowers HVAC companies respond quickly to customer calls and keep high levels of business flexibility.
